Plano-based hospitality tech provider Enseo has announced two strategic hires that come at what the company called “a pivotal time” as it refines and enhances its technology solutions, including guestroom entertainment, managed Wi-Fi, and employee safety devices.
Enseo said that Karen Wright has been appointed chief marketing officer and David Dingee is now senior vice president of sales operations.
“Karen and David bring a wealth of knowledge, proven leadership, and a fresh, shared vision for the future of Enseo,” CEO Brian Gurley said in a statement. “With their arrival, we’ve completed the transformation of our leadership team—positioning us to shape smarter strategies, deepen customer engagement, and accelerate our momentum across the industry.”
Wright will lead the marketing strategy, brand positioning, communications, and other key initiatives, the company said. Wright has more than 20 years of experience and brings a proven track record of driving revenue growth and transforming brands. Most recently, she was vice president of marketing at Euna Solutions, where she led demand generation, communications, and brand strategy efforts that delivered significant gains in pipeline efficiency and bookings.
Wright previously held leadership roles at Community Brands and Sabre.
Dingee will oversee sales operations, partnerships, and customer success initiatives, Enseo said.

Enseo said Dingee joins the company with a record of scaling high-performing sales organizations.
With more than 20 years of experience in the hospitality industry, he understands the challenges and opportunities hoteliers face in the digital space. Per the company, he’s also driven significant revenue growth across the hospitality industry, including stints as the vice president of sales operations at WorldVue and VP of sales at Gigpro.
